My projector is capable of 3D - I don't think they even make 3D TV's anymore. I got a region free blu ray player with 3D capabilities as well, since the PS5 doesn't support it for whatever reason. If you go to hamiltonbook.com and search for 3D blu-rays, there's a bunch of cheap ones... although some, like Pacific Rim, have menus and cover art in Spanish. It's rare that I find newer, non-Marvel/Disney movies in 3D - but I did get Dune ('20) and Blade Runner 2049, which are both pretty incredible.
